Transaction 531887667ab5717ee0cc150c07591225fa16c5af1b6fb539f540d79bc3ef4b3e
1 Input
1 Output
-
531887667ab5717ee0cc150c07591225fa16c5af1b6fb539f540d79bc3ef4b3e:0
- value
- 35237
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e4031827ead8431a17dfc21bfbafea3a3d64301 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13kxAzSa9LWiNS43wWEZ5JkmrVNk5P4ewt